ZyXEL NSA325 V2 4.81 zyshclient command injection

A vulnerability was found in ZyXEL NSA325 V2 4.81. It has been rated as critical. The impacted element is an unknown function of the component zyshclient. The manipulation leads to command injection. This vulnerability is documented as CVE-2018-14893. The attack can be initiated remotely. There is not any exploit available.

A vulnerability was found in ZyXEL NSA325 V2 4.81 and classified as critical. This issue affects an unknown function of the component zyshclient.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a command injection v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-77. The product constructs all or part of a command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ended command when it is sent to a downstream component. Impacted is conf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The summary by CVE is:

A system command injection vulnerability in zyshclient in ZyXEL NSA325 V2 version 4.81 allows attackers to execute system commands via the web application API.

The bug was discovered 11/03/2018. The weakness was released 11/27/2018 (Website). It is possible to read the advisory at blog.securityevaluators.com.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2018-14893 since 08/03/2018. The exploitation is known to be easy. The attack may be initiated remotely. The successful exploitation requires a simple authentication.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not publicly available. The pricing for an exploit might be around USD $0-$5k at the moment (estimation calculated on 04/15/2020). The attack technique deployed by this issue is T1202 according to MITRE ATT&CK.

The vulnerability was handled as a non-public zero-day exploit for at least 24 days. During that time the estimated underground price was around $5k-$25k.

There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
